首页
/ charting_library资源文件介绍

charting_library资源文件介绍

2025-07-31 00:41:13作者:史锋燃Gardner

适用场景

charting_library 是一款功能强大的图表库资源文件,适用于需要高度定制化图表展示的场景。无论是金融数据可视化、实时数据监控,还是复杂的数据分析,charting_library 都能提供灵活的解决方案。其丰富的图表类型和交互功能,使其成为开发者和数据分析师的首选工具。

适配系统与环境配置要求

charting_library 支持多种开发环境,以下是其适配的系统与环境配置要求:

  1. 操作系统:支持 Windows、macOS 和 Linux 系统。
  2. 浏览器兼容性:兼容主流浏览器,包括 Chrome、Firefox、Safari 和 Edge。
  3. 开发语言:支持 JavaScript 和 TypeScript。
  4. 框架适配:可与常见的 Web 开发框架(如 React、Angular、Vue.js)无缝集成。
  5. 硬件要求:建议使用现代硬件配置,以确保流畅的图表渲染和交互体验。

资源使用教程

1. 安装与引入

将 charting_library 的资源文件下载到本地项目目录中,通过脚本标签或模块化方式引入到项目中。

2. 初始化图表

在 HTML 文件中创建一个容器元素,并通过 JavaScript 初始化图表库。例如:

const chart = new ChartingLibrary({
  container: document.getElementById('chart-container'),
  data: yourData,
});

3. 配置图表

通过配置选项自定义图表样式、数据源和交互行为。例如:

chart.setOptions({
  theme: 'dark',
  tooltip: { enabled: true },
});

4. 数据绑定

将数据绑定到图表中,支持实时更新和动态加载。例如:

chart.updateData(newData);

5. 事件监听

为图表添加事件监听器,实现用户交互功能。例如:

chart.on('click', (event) => {
  console.log('图表被点击', event);
});

常见问题及解决办法

1. 图表加载缓慢

  • 问题原因:可能是数据量过大或网络延迟。
  • 解决办法:优化数据格式,减少不必要的数据传输;使用分页加载或懒加载技术。

2. 图表显示异常

  • 问题原因:可能是配置错误或数据格式不符合要求。
  • 解决办法:检查配置选项和数据格式,确保其符合文档要求;尝试使用示例数据测试。

3. 浏览器兼容性问题

  • 问题原因:某些浏览器可能不支持部分功能。
  • 解决办法:确保浏览器版本符合要求;使用 polyfill 或降级方案。

4. 交互功能失效

  • 问题原因:可能是事件绑定错误或冲突。
  • 解决办法:检查事件绑定代码,确保没有重复绑定或冲突;查阅文档确认事件名称是否正确。

charting_library 凭借其强大的功能和灵活的配置,能够满足各种复杂的图表需求。无论是初学者还是资深开发者,都能快速上手并发挥其最大潜力。